The hafnium market is divided into five regions: Latin America, North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, and the Middle East and Africa. With a roughly 30% market share, North America led the hafnium market, followed by Europe and Asia Pacific. Hafnium demand has increased significantly over the past few years due to growing demand from the aerospace industry, nuclear applications, and electronics. Over the forecast period, demand is expected to grow at the same rate. One of the main producers of nuclear power worldwide is the United States. There are 60 commercial nuclear power plants in the United States, and 30 states are home to 98 nuclear reactors with a combined net capacity of 100,350 megawatts. Furthermore, with over 30 tons produced annually in 2019, the United States is the world's top producer of hafnium.
